According to becker, individuals come to experience the effects and pleasures of a drug through __________.

Social Studies
1 answer:
Serga [27]3 years ago
8 0

Expectations and motivations from peers.

Peers are highly influential in persuading one another to try liquor, nicotine, or drugs for the first time or to continue in substance for the use and exploitation. Peers observed as higher status, or more “modern” can be particularly influential. Data from many investigations support the broadly affirmed sentiment that peers often inspire and motivate one another to the trial of drugs often.
